History. This printing publishes a new Department of the Army pamphlet.
Summary. This pamphlet provides information and procedures for CONUSCONUSContinental United States replacement centers (CRC) and individual deployment sites (IDS). This pamphlet falls under the policy guidance of AR 600-8-101, Personnel Processing (In-, Out-, Soldier Readiness, Mobilization, and Deployment Processing).
Applicability. This pamphlet applies to the Active Army, the Army National Guard of the United States (ARNGUSARNGUSArmy National Guard of the United States), U.S. Army Reserve (USARUSARUnited States Army Reserve), and civilian personnel. It applies to all military and civilian personnel and organizations involved with CRC management, administration, and training. It also applies to all military and civilian personnel that will process through a CRC/IDS. During a mobilization, procedures contained in this pamphlet may be modified by the proponent to support policy and procedural changes as necessary.
Proponent and exception authority. The proponent of this pamphlet is the Deputy Chief of Staff for Personnel (DCSPER). The proponent has the authority to approve exceptions to this pamphlet that are consistent with controlling law and regulation. The DCSPER may delegate this approval authority in writing, to a division chief within the proponent agency who holds the grade of colonel or the civilian equivalent.
